One-Man Extravaganza of Masks and Stories Come to Raymond Walters College
Michael Cooper's larger-than-life, handcrafted masks along with his original stories of courage and wonder, and outlandish stilt-dancing are sure to please children of all ages. "Masked Marvels and Wondertales" has been seen around the world at the Hong Kong International Children's Festival, The Dublin Theater Festival and locations across the United States.
Taking up to three hundred hours to produce a single paper, cloth or wooden mask, Cooper has elevated this ancient theater craft to the level of fine art, mixed with his own poetic whimsy.
